The abuse of drugs is not solely a medical problem. It is an array of different social, behavioral, and physiological problems in which the manufacturer, distribution, and use of medicinals is involved. While clinical practice presents an incessant panorama of behavioral issues to which the perceptive physician is privy, he usually is only minimally expert or influential in behavioral treatment and legal policy. This certainly is the case in the area of drug abuse. Hopefully, physicians will sharpen the focus of their interest, develop appropriate skills, and seek the expertise of others whose competence is clear.
